#main_data { float: left; width: 700px; text-align: center;}
#main_data h1 { margin: 0; padding: 0;}
#main_data h2 { margin: 0; padding: 0; text-align: left; line-height: 1.2em; font-size: 140%; color: #BE9D5B;}
#main_data p { margin: 5px 0 25px; text-align: left; line-height: 1.5em; color: #999;}

#main_data #copytxt { margin-bottom: 25px; line-height: 1.6em;}
#main_data .columbox,#main_data .columbox2 { margin: 0 0 25px;}

#main_data .columbox .left { float: left; width: 370px;}
#main_data .columbox .right { float: right; width: 310px; margin-bottom: 5px;}

#main_data .columbox2 .left { float: left; width: 355px; margin-right: 10px;}
#main_data .columbox2 .right { float: right; margin-bottom: 5px;}

#main_data .columbox3 .left { float: left; margin: 0 5px 0 0;}
#main_data .columbox3 .right { float: left; width: 130px; margin: 0 15px 5px 0;}

#main_data .columbox .right ul,#main_data .columbox3 .right ul { margin: 5px 0; padding: 0;}
#main_data .columbox .right li,#main_data .columbox3 .right li { margin: 0; padding: 0; list-style: none; text-align: left;}


/* 下部サムネイル */
#main_data .product_model { float: left; margin-top: 10px;}
#main_data .product_model .left { float: left; margin-right: 13px;}
#main_data .product_model .right{ float: right; margin-bottom: 20px;}
#main_data .product_model p.left { float: left; font-size:90%;}

